HAUNTINGS; TALES OF THE SUPERNATURAL.
Mazzeo, Henry (editor). Edward Gorey [Edward St. John Gorey], 1925-2000 (illustrator). August Derleth; H.P. Lovecraft [Howard Phillips Lovecraft]; Robert Bloch; Manly Wade Wellman; Arthur Conan Doyle; Henry James; Alfred Noyes; et al (contributors).
Published by Garden City, NY: Doubleday & Company, Inc, 1968., 1968
- Hardcover
- First Edition
Seller: David Hallinan, Bookseller, Columbus, MS, U.S.A.David Hallinan, Bookseller
Contact seller5-star sellerFirst edition (as stated upon copyright page). 318, [1] pages. Hardcover: H 24cm x L 16cm. Edward Gorey-illustrated dust jacket toned; some scuffs and nicks at edges; light crease at front panel's upper right; front flap's top corner is price-clipped. Gray cloth. Some toning to endpapers; past owner's ten-line ink inscription on… front free endpaper; interior leaves are otherwise clean. Binding is firm. Features essay "The Castle of Terror" by Henry Mazzeo, b/w illustrations by Edward Gorey, and seventeen short stories - "The Lonesome Place" by August Derleth; "In the Vault" by H.P. Lovecraft; "The Man Who Collected Poe" by Robert Bloch; "Where Angels Fear" by Manly Wade Wellman; "Lot No. 249" by Sir Arthur Conan Doyle; "The Haunted Dolls' House" by M.R. James; "The Open Door" by Mrs. Oliphant; "Thus I Refute Beelzy" by John Collier; "Levitation" by Joseph Payne Brennan; "The Ghostly Rental" by Henry James; "The Face" by E.F. Benson; "The Whistling Room" by William Hope Hodgson; "The Grey Ones" by J. B. Priestley; "The Stolen Body" by H.G. Wells; "The Red Lodge" by H. Russell Wakefield; "The Visiting Star" by Robert Aickman; "Midnight Express" by Alfred Noyes.

The Performance of a Composite Engine Consisting of a Reciprocation Spark-Ignition Engine, a Blowdown Turbine, and a steady-flow Turbine
L. Richard Turner Robert N. Noyes / Editor: National Advisory Comittee for Aeronautics (NACA), Washington /

F. sehr guter Zustand, geringe Gebrauchs- und Alterungsspuren: Deckel und erste Textseite mit altem Stempel, Deckel auch noch mit Nummer - Umschlag und Seiten teils etwas eselsohrig - Seiten sauber und ordentlich Presents analysis of composite engine comprising piston engine, blowdown turbine, and…steady-flow turbine with particular emphasis on cost of design compromises in operation of the engine over the range of altitudes and powers. For geared-in turbines, compressor losses were sometimes large and the altitude range was restricted. By the use of an auxiliary propeller, these losses could be reduced. The weights of the engines were not considered in the evaluation.
